System and method for analyzing a patient status for congestive heart failure for use in automated patient care

  • US 7,972,274 B2
  • Filed: 06/24/2004
  • Issued: 07/05/2011
  • Est. Priority Date: 11/16/1999
  • Status: Expired due to Fees

1. An analysis system for processing physiometry for use in remote automated congestive heart failure patient management, comprising:

  • a medical device;

    one or more patient records, wherein each patient record comprises;

    information to identify a patient enrolled in automated patient care and comprising at least one of treatment profile and medical history;

    collected device measures to provide raw physiometry for the patient that was regularly monitored and recorded by a the medical device; and

    derived device measures calculated from the collected device measures to provide derivative physiometry;

    a database configured to store the one or more patient records;

    an interface configured to periodically receive the collected device measures;

    a processing module, comprising;

    a data processor configured to calculate the derived device measures; and

    an analyzer configured to evaluate the collected and derived device measures and to quantify a pathophysiology indicative of congestive heart failure; and

    hysteresis parameters to temporally define a threshold for changes in the pathophysiology, wherein the analyzer further analyzes the hysteresis parameters against one or more of the collected and derived device measures and determines an indicator of patient status from said analysis, wherein the hysteresis parameters allow said determination to not be changed upon temporary changes but upon the persistence of the change.
